About the event
We spend time in the attractive and historic riverside town of Lewes, County town of East Sussex, it is situated within the boundaries of the South Downs National Park. Boasting a fine Norman Castle and many varied and attractive shops. Alfriston is a pretty village with many fine buildings. The Star Inn was built as a hostel by the Abbot of Battle and used by travellers on pilgrimages from Battle to Chichester. It was here that King Alfred is reputed to have burned the cakes.
